I'm looking for a way to expedite, or automate exercises in STM. At my place of employment we use STM to test hard-drives, memory, etc... Long story short when we have a bunch of hard-drives to test and we would like to implement a read/write test, no one wants to go through all the prompts before the exercise initializes, especially when you have one or more arrays with drives!

I've had exposure to AIX which allowed you to use fastpath commands, which were essentially a command line driven alternative to the GUI version.

I would assume there is some alternative for HP-UX...I have had some experience with the "JBOD" command which was run through a terminal window...
